Pulmonary Fibrosis

A lung disease that occurs when lung tissue becomes damaged and scarred, leading to severe breathing difficulties.

Inspiratory Reserve Volume (IRV)

The maximum volume of air that can be inhaled beyond the normal tidal volume inhalation, used in pulmonary function testing.

Expiratory Reserve Volume (ERV)

The maximum volume of air that can be forcibly exhaled after the expiration of a normal tidal volume.

Expiratory Capacity (EC)

The maximum volume of air that can be exhaled after a normal inhalation.
